To lose belly fat safely, try these easy steps:

  1. Eat Well: Have a balanced eating regimen with plenty of fruits, veggies, lean proteins, and complete grains. Watch your parts and reduce your intake of sugary and fatty foods again.

  2. Stay Active: Do workouts that get your heart pumping, like on foot or cycling, along with some electricity training. This helps burn energy and build muscle.

  3. Drink Water: Keep yourself hydrated by consuming lots of water. It's correct for your ordinary fitness and can assist with weight loss.

  4. Sleep Enough: Make sure you get a good night's sleep. Lack of sleep can mess with your metabolism and make you crave unhealthy snacks.

  5. Manage stress: Find approaches to relaxation, like meditation or yoga. Stress can make you gain weight, specifically around your belly.

  6. Take Your Time: Be an affected person and stick to your plan. Quick fixes normally do not last. Aim for consistent progress.

Remember, it is clever to discuss this with a doctor or a diet specialist before making huge adjustments to your food regimen or exercising routine. They can provide you with recommendations that suit your personal fitness needs.

Losing belly fat safely without surgery while following a ketogenic (keto) diet involves a combination of dietary changes, exercise, and lifestyle adjustments. Here are some tips to help you achieve this:

Follow a Well-Formulated Keto Diet: Focus on consuming high-fat, moderate-protein, and low-carbohydrate foods. This can help your body enter a state of ketosis, where it burns fat for fuel instead of carbohydrates. Ensure you're getting a variety of nutrients from sources like avocados, nuts, seeds, fatty fish, olive oil, and low-carb vegetables.

Monitor Caloric Intake: While the keto diet can lead to weight loss through its effect on metabolism, it's still essential to monitor your calorie intake. Even on keto, consuming more calories than your body needs can prevent weight loss. Pay attention to portion sizes and aim for a moderate calorie deficit if weight loss is your goal.

Incorporate Strength Training: Building muscle mass through strength training exercises can help increase your metabolism and promote fat loss, including belly fat. Aim for at least two to three sessions of strength training per week, focusing on compound exercises like squats, deadlifts, and lunges.

Include Cardiovascular Exercise: While not strictly necessary for weight loss on a keto diet, cardiovascular exercise can still aid in burning additional calories and improving overall health. Incorporate activities like walking, jogging, cycling, or swimming into your routine for at least 150 minutes per week.

Stay Hydrated: Drinking an adequate amount of water is essential for overall health and can also help with weight loss by promoting satiety and supporting metabolism. Aim to drink at least 8 glasses of water per day, or more if you're physically active or live in a hot climate.

Manage Stress: Chronic stress can contribute to weight gain and belly fat retention. Practice stress-reducing activities such as meditation, deep breathing exercises, yoga, or spending time in nature to help manage stress levels.

Get Sufficient Sleep: Lack of sleep can disrupt hormone levels related to hunger and satiety, leading to increased cravings and weight gain, particularly around the abdomen.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ep per night to support weight loss and overall health.

Be Patient and Consistent: Losing belly fat takes time and consistency. Set realistic goals, track your progress, and stay committed to your healthy lifestyle changes.

Attempting to reduce fat in just one part of your body at a time is likely to be disappointing.

Fat reduction works like this: When you try to lose fat through calorie-burning exercises, the reduction occurs all throughout your body. Unlike muscle-building, it cannot be specifically targeted to one region. Also, the reduction in fat will not be quickly apparent because it will not be focused on only one spot on your body. So it's helpful to have a "slowly but surely" attitude.

Note that exercises mostly serve to tone the muscle underneath the fat. But if you want visible muscles, the fat has to be burned off first. For that, the main thing is to ditch the junk food and the sweetened drinks. Exercise alone might not be sufficient.

Here's a program for the period in which you want to lose weight:

Plenty of moderate aerobic exercise, no sweetened liquids at all, and no junk food at all. Preferably no sugar, and as little added salt and processed foods as possible. Eat 3 small-portioned meals/day; do not skip breakfast; and avoid snacks. Limit your calories (better to consult a doctor or nutritionist concerning the amount), and weigh yourself 2-3 times/week. Ignore the sensation of hunger. If you see your weight diminishing at a safe, reasonable rate (1-2 pounds/week), keep it up.

Once you've reached your target weight, increase your calorie intake somewhat. And you can then have small amounts of sweetened foods or junk food on occasion (if at all), along with your regular foods (not instead of them). But keep checking your weight 2-3 times/week.

Avoid crash diets, diet pills etc. Avoid fatty cuts of meat. Walk as much as possible. Bicycling and swimming are good too.

More guidelines:

Don't concentrate on specific foods so much as on a balanced, healthy diet plus exercise. Plenty of moderate exercise rather than intense exercise, which can damage your joints.

Good nutrition means eating what your body needs, while ingesting as few harmful things as possible. It has also been described as getting enough of each of the major food categories (grains, fruits, vegetables, protein, dairy, etc.; plus plenty of water).

This will vary somewhat from one person to another; and I don't believe that there's any universal diet that can be prescribed for everyone. Avoid best-sellers with their perennial fad diets. And think twice before using any dietary supplements or weight-loss pills.

In general, one's starting point can be a menu of whole grains, whole-wheat bread, a good amount of vegetables, some fruits and nuts, fish, lean meats (in not-large amounts), and some dairy. However, this must be tweaked according to one's health, weight and other factors at the outset; and also adjusted over time, as one sees what works for him/her in particular.
